Indenture of fine [-]., 10, and post fine in the quinzaine of Hilary, 11 Edward III, between James de Cokyngtone and Maud his wife, querents, and Nicholas, parson of Sottecomb, and Adam [-]., deforciants, of a rent in Blakaueton, Wynston, Bovenetorre, and Bryggeton and of the manor of Cokyngtone, to the said James and Maud for life, with remainder to John, son of the said James, in tail, with remainder in default to [-]. Devon.
